您当前的位置:首页 > 常见问答

数据库计算表模式的定义及应用解析

作者:远客网络

数据库的计算表模式是指在数据库中创建和管理表格的方式和规范。它定义了表格的结构、字段类型、约束条件和索引等信息,以及表格之间的关系和连接方式。计算表模式是数据库设计的重要组成部分,它决定了数据库中存储和组织数据的方式,对数据的查询和操作有着重要的影响。

以下是关于数据库计算表模式的一些重要概念和内容:

  1. 表的结构:计算表模式定义了表格的结构,包括表名、字段名、字段类型、字段长度等信息。表的结构决定了表格中可以存储的数据类型和范围。

  2. 字段约束:计算表模式还可以定义字段的约束条件,用于限制字段中存储的数据满足一定的条件。常见的字段约束包括主键约束、唯一约束、非空约束、默认值约束等。

  3. 关系和连接:计算表模式可以定义表格之间的关系和连接方式。通过定义外键约束,可以建立表格之间的关联关系,实现数据的一致性和完整性。

  4. 索引:计算表模式还可以定义索引,用于提高数据库的查询性能。索引可以加快数据的查找速度,减少查询时的IO操作。

  5. 视图:计算表模式还可以定义视图,用于提供对表格的特定数据集的访问。视图是虚拟的表格,它可以根据定义的查询条件和计算逻辑生成临时的结果集,方便用户进行数据查询和分析。

计算表模式是数据库中用于管理和组织表格的一种方式,它定义了表格的结构、约束、关系和索引等信息,对数据库的性能和数据的一致性有着重要的影响。

数据库的计算表模式是指数据库中表的结构和定义,包括表的名称、字段名称、字段数据类型、字段约束条件等。

在数据库中,数据以表的形式进行组织和存储。每个表由一系列的列(字段)组成,每列定义了特定的数据类型和约束条件。计算表模式描述了表的结构,定义了表中每列的属性,并规定了表中数据的组织方式。

计算表模式包括以下几个方面:

  1. 表名:表名是唯一标识一个表的名称,用于在数据库中识别和引用表。

  2. 列(字段):表中的列定义了表中每个数据项的类型和属性。每个列有一个名称和数据类型,数据类型可以是整数、浮点数、字符型等。

  3. 主键:主键是表中用于唯一标识每条记录的列或列的组合。主键的值在表中必须是唯一的,且不能为空。

  4. 外键:外键是表中的一个列,用于与其他表建立关联关系。外键与其他表的主键相对应,用于保持数据的完整性和一致性。

  5. 约束条件:约束条件用于限制表中数据的取值范围或其他条件。常见的约束条件包括唯一约束、非空约束、默认值约束等。

  6. 索引:索引是一种数据结构,用于提高数据库查询的性能。索引可以按照某个或多个列的值进行排序,以便快速定位和访问数据。

计算表模式定义了数据库中表的结构和属性,是数据库设计的基础。通过合理设计和定义计算表模式,可以提高数据库的数据存储和查询效率,保证数据的完整性和一致性。

数据库的计算表模式是指数据库中表的结构和关系的定义。它描述了数据库中表的列名、数据类型、约束条件以及表之间的关系。计算表模式是数据库设计的重要组成部分,它决定了数据库的存储方式、数据的组织结构以及数据的操作方式。

在数据库中,每个表都有自己的计算表模式,计算表模式通常由以下几个部分组成:

  1. 表名:用于标识表的名称,每个表都应该有一个唯一的表名。

  2. 列名:表中的每一列都有自己的名称,用于标识列的含义。

  3. 数据类型:每一列都有自己的数据类型,用于定义列中存储的数据的类型,例如整数、字符串、日期等。

  4. 约束条件:约束条件用于定义列中的数据的限制条件,例如主键约束、唯一约束、非空约束等。

  5. 外键关系:外键关系用于定义表与表之间的关系,通过外键关系可以建立表之间的关联。

数据库的计算表模式可以通过数据库管理系统(DBMS)提供的管理工具来定义和修改。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。在数据库设计阶段,设计人员需要根据实际需求和业务规则来定义计算表模式,以确保数据库的正确性和完整性。

设计计算表模式时,需要考虑以下几个方面:

  1. 数据类型选择:根据数据的特性和存储需求选择适当的数据类型,避免数据类型不匹配导致的数据错误。

  2. 主键和唯一约束:每个表都应该有一个主键,用于唯一标识表中的每一行数据。同时,可以根据业务需求添加唯一约束,确保某些列的值唯一。

  3. 外键关系:如果表之间存在关联关系,可以使用外键关系来定义表与表之间的关系,确保数据的完整性和一致性。

  4. 索引:根据查询需求和数据访问模式,可以为表中的某些列添加索引,提高查询效率。

数据库的计算表模式是数据库设计的重要组成部分,它定义了数据库中表的结构和关系,为数据库的存储、组织和操作提供了基础。设计人员需要根据实际需求和业务规则来合理定义计算表模式,以确保数据库的正确性和完整性。